Strong Athlete Sessions & Strongman Training

We have a wide variety of strongman equipment that gets used by professional strongmen and also in our strong athlete sessions. Strongman training has become more popular with athletes from other sports in recent years, as the handling of the awkward objects adds an extra dimension to training that cannot be provided by standard barbells.

Our strong athlete group session is for anyone who fancies giving this kind of training a go. We use your own bodyweight as an indicator of what weights you should be attempting so that no-one gets excluded from any event.

Kettlebell Sessions & Training

Our kettlebell selection is something we are proud of: 8kg up to 64kg and at least two of each! We use the kettlebells to practice the best 'bang for buck' movements like cleans, squats, presses, swings and a few bonus movements like windmills and turkish get ups. We typically practice moves one rep at a time rather than do countless reps in one go, as this means each rep can be practised cleanly and is much safer with better transfer of skill. There is no need to make movements more 'adavnced', instead as you get stronger and develop better technique you will be to handle heavier kettlebells.

The benefits from training this way are many; increased strength, power, co-ordination and flexibility. Plus, it is good old fashioned hard work!

Wrestling Classes & Training

Wrestling is awesome! Now I've got that out of the way, I need to explain that this isn't the weird fake wrestling with people screaming speeches at each other, rather it is the grappling aspect of wrestling. Takedowns, clinching, control, submissions, counters and defence to all these is drilled and practised.

Wrestling is unusual in the world of combat sports and martial arts because it is possible to train it quite hard with minimal risk. The benefits of this are important, like increased confidence in pulling off techniques against resisting opponents and the fitness that is derived from training hard!
